Domaine Fontaine-Gagnard is one of the best producers from the famous village of Chassagne-Montrachet. The domaine has its origins in the fine Gagnard-Delagrange farms of fifty years ago, as the vineyards originate from the marriage of Richard Fontaine to Jacques Gagnard's eldest daughter, Laurence Gagnard, in 1982.
The 2018 Chassagne-Montrachet 1er Cru La Grande Montagne is a beautiful light straw yellow in the glass. In the nose fresh aromas of peach, white currant, pear and roasted almonds. On the palate, the wine is medium to full bodied, satiny and enveloping, with an expressive core of fruit and juicy acidity. The La Grande Montagne comes from a (postage stamp) plot planted in 1991 and these are the youngest premier cru vines of Domaine Fontaine-Gagnard and this is also becoming his most famous Premier Cru so certainly a must for the Burgundy enthusiast. in the cellar.
